Here is the latest updates on my build. Looks like you (RSSS2) have passed me up for now, or the pictures below are a few days old. I am really glad the builds are moving forward so fast. Way to go LPE! Might just make it back on the truck with you yet. I asked about removing the top speed limit during programing and this was the reply:
We have not been removing the speed limiter from the 2010 Camaro's. The reason for this is that we are unsure if the vehicle is stable beyond 155mph. At this point in time we do not know the critical speed of the factory driveshaft, transmission capabilities, etc. I spoke with our engineers and until we check the stability of these components we will not turn off the speed governor for safety reasons. Soooo I guess 155 mph is all we get for now. |
